A » To avoid overpaying for consultancy in Bristol, begin by rigorously defining your project scope and objectives. Solicit competitive proposals from multiple firms, scrutinizing their methodologies and deliverable breakdowns. Vet their experience and past client outcomes. Negotiate fixed-price agreements to curb scope creep. Engaging local practices can further reduce costs by minimizing travel and overhead expenses.
